Wiktionary
FANON, noun. A vestment reserved only for the Pope for use during a pontifical Mass.
FANON, noun. Part of a bishop's mitre. They are the tabs extending down from the mitre, often with a cross near the end of each. See lappet.
FANON, noun. A maniple.
FANON, noun. (informal) (fandom) Elements introduced by fans which are not in the official canon of a fictional world but are widely believed to be or treated as if canonical.
